
the New Astrology by Nicholas Campion
Illustrated with images ranging from Hubble-telescope photographs to ancient astrological art, this work explores the myth, symbolism, history, belief and scientific thought surrounding the cosmos, from art and religion to quantum theory and cosmobiology. The profound meanings mankind has attributed to the stars, constellations and planets since the earliest times are examined, including their psychological and mystical characteristics, the rituals and festivals associated with the heavenly bodies, their mythical and religious significance and their astronomical status.
